Hi all — quick note for whoever picks up the migration work. We're moving the remaining Quillford cron jobs onto the Strandline workflow engine this sprint. Most jobs port cleanly; the two billing sweeps need their lock semantics rewritten, so don't just copy them over. New contractors: the staging engine mirrors prod configs, so test there first and ping the release channel before flipping anything. The candidate we're validating this week is pinned to the build token below.

session token of yahap-fafop = htk9_f6aa94135

Handover — SquatSentry scanner

Hi, taking over from me tonight is straightforward. SquatSentry is our typo-squatting package scanner; it polls the Lintvale registry mirror every ten minutes and flags lookalike names against our internal allowlist. The crawler stalled twice this week — a restart of the worker pod clears it. Alerts route to the on-call channel; triage anything scored above 0.8 within an hour. If the allowlist database needs restoring, the encrypted backup requires the recovery passphrase below.

vault phrase of fafop-hahop = ralys-kasion-normir-belix-silys-fendor

Subject: Waveform preview — on-call notes for the sync

Quick brief before Thursday's eng sync. The audio waveform preview in Cadenza renders server-side; the worker pool is small and backs up when podcasts over two hours land. Symptoms: blank previews, not errors. Fix: scale the render pool, don't restart the API. Retries are automatic once workers catch up. Known bad file types are listed in the tracker. Dashboards, scaling steps, and the retry queue are on the internal page below.

operations page: https://confluence.lumicsys.internal/projects/display/projects/display

**Audit item 14: Tile prefetch cache bounds.** Verify that the Lanternway prefetcher in the Cartovista client enforces its configured disk quota on all supported devices. Check that eviction runs before, not after, the quota is exceeded, and that prefetch requests are cancelled when the app backgrounds. Confirm telemetry counters for cache hits and evictions are emitted once per session, not per tile. Record results in the audit workbook under the Cartovista tab. Any discrepancies should be escalated directly to the owner named below.

approver of hahaf-hahaf = Druion Druius Kasax Eliox